随笔分类 -  项目相关

摘要:按照网上的说法:Failed to get the adb version: Cannot run program "adb": error=2, 没有那个文件或目录64位系统,Ubuntu11.04,搭建JDK,Android环境,把android SDK复制过来后,里面的adb和其它命令的都不能... 阅读全文
posted @ 2014-09-17 23:25 wtx 阅读(2797) 评论(0) 推荐(0) 编辑
摘要:gcc --versionubuntu 11.10的gcc版本是4.6.1,版本太高,编译android时失足,要把gcc版本改为4.4.3。经由过程gcc -v号令可以发明gcc库在/usr/lib/gcc/i686-linux-gnu目次下,该目次下有当前体系支撑的各类版本gcc库 。在安装gcc 4.4前该目次下是没有4.4目次的,安装gcc 4.4后该目次下就会多出4.4这个目次,且该4.4目次下有各类响应库文件。ubuntu 32bit体系下安装gcc 4.4的最好办法是仅用以下两条号令,不须要其它号令,不然编译时可能会失足。sudo apt-get install gcc-4.4s 阅读全文
posted @ 2012-02-06 13:01 wtx 阅读(9176) 评论(0) 推荐(0) 编辑
摘要:1、Thrift 概念Thrift是一个软件框架,用来进行可扩展且跨语言的服务的开发。它结合了功能强大的软件堆栈和代码生成引擎,以构建在C++,Java,Python,PHP,Ruby,Erlang,Perl,Haskell,C#,Cocoa,JavaScript,Node.js,Smalltalk,andOCaml这些编程语言间无缝结合的、高效的服务。thrift最初由facebook开发,07年四月开放源码,08年5月进入apache孵化器。Thrift允许你定义一个简单的定义文件中的数据类型和服务接口。以作为输入文件,编译器生成代码用来方便地生成RPC客户端和服务器通信的无缝跨编程语言。 阅读全文
posted @ 2012-02-03 14:27 wtx 阅读(2556) 评论(0) 推荐(0) 编辑
摘要:MySQL索引 本文介绍了数据库索引,及其优、缺点。针对MySQL索引的特点、应用进行了详细的描述。分析了如何避免MySQL无法使用,如何使用EXPLAIN分析查询语句,如何优化MySQL索引的应用。本文摘自《MySQL 5权威指南》(3rd)的8.9节。(2007.07.05最后更新) 索引是一种特殊的文件(InnoDB数据表上的索引是表空间的一个组成部分),它们包含着对数据表里所有记录的引用指针。 注:[1]索引不是万能的!索引可以加快数据检索操作,但会使数据修改操作变慢。每修改数据记录,索引就必须刷新一次。为了在某种程序上弥补这一缺陷,许多SQL命令都有一个DELAY_KEY_WRITE 阅读全文
posted @ 2012-01-14 16:49 wtx 阅读(289) 评论(0) 推荐(0) 编辑
摘要:http://www.tbdata.org/archives/206 淘宝关于hadoop的及片文章http://www.blogjava.net/jiangshachina/archive/2010/05/02/319888.html http://www.blogjava.net/sandy/archive/2012/01/13/snaker.html 爬虫http://www.cnblogs.com/bluesky5304/archive/2010/03/18/1689179.html DFS 分布式文件系统http://www.blogjava.net/killme2008/archi 阅读全文
posted @ 2012-01-13 14:51 wtx 阅读(216) 评论(0) 推荐(0) 编辑
摘要:"声明一个boolean公共变量,表明当前httpconnection是否得到服务器回应。你的连接线程中在连接之前置这个变量为false;另起一个监视线程,拿到那个HttpConnection的连接对象,并循环监视这个boolean公共变量。如果指定时间内(20秒后)你的boolean公共变量还是false,那么就主动置httpconnection=null。这样,那边连接线程就会抛出异常退出来。"写了Timer类来实现.(学习国外一个网站上的写法)class Timer extends Thread {/** 每个多少毫秒检测一次 */protected int m_ra 阅读全文
posted @ 2012-01-12 16:53 wtx 阅读(4428) 评论(0) 推荐(0) 编辑
摘要:if(strUrl.indexOf(str) > -1){aNode.onclick = function checkA(){alert(this.href);this.href = "/forward?alinkUrl="+this.href;}}其中一个 alert(this.href)的值是 http://stat.readnovel.com/analytics.php?fid=91&%20pid=1&url=http://www.zubunet.com/site/magazineissue/34639.html但是后台接受的 alinkUrl的 阅读全文
posted @ 2012-01-12 13:33 wtx 阅读(357) 评论(0) 推荐(0) 编辑
摘要:1、<script language="javascript" type="text/javascript">window.location.href="a.jsp?b="+window.location.href;</script>2、<script language="javascript">window.history.back(-1);</script>3、<script language="javascript">window 阅读全文
posted @ 2012-01-10 18:32 wtx 阅读(347) 评论(0) 推荐(0) 编辑
摘要:PHP伪造来源HTTP_REFERER的方法讨论可以用于 防止恶意的顶贴,限制同一时间内重复发贴如今网络上十分流行论坛自动发帖机,自动顶贴机等,给众多论坛网站带来了大量的垃圾信息,许多网站只是简单地采用了判断HTTP_REFERER的值来进行过滤机器发帖,可是网页的HTTP_REFERER来路信息是可以被伪造的。任何事物都是双面刃,只要你善于利用就有其存在价值。很早以前,下载软件如Flashget,迅雷等都可以伪造来路信息了,而这些软件的伪造HTTP_REFERER大多是基于底层的sock来构造虚假的http头信息来达到目的。本文就纯粹从技术角度讨论一下,php语言下的伪造HTTP_REFER 阅读全文
posted @ 2012-01-09 11:15 wtx 阅读(666) 评论(0) 推荐(0) 编辑
摘要:sudo apt-get install g++ curl libssl-dev apache2-utilssudo apt-get install git-coregit clone git://github.com/ry/node.git (下载原码)然后./configuremakesudo make install编写如下小程序,命名为example.js,保存在node文件夹下。var http = require('http');http.createServer(function (req, res) {res.writeHead(200, {'Conte 阅读全文
posted @ 2012-01-06 17:55 wtx 阅读(269) 评论(0) 推荐(0) 编辑
摘要:2种方式 //BufferedImage pictureDest = imageService.makePicture(inv, name, bgPicture);ImageIO.write(image, "jpg", inv.getResponse().getOutputStream());BufferedImage image = new BufferedImage(334, 448, BufferedImage.TYPE_3BYTE_BGR); Graphics gra = image.getGraphics(); BufferedImage bg = ImageIO 阅读全文
posted @ 2011-12-26 14:42 wtx 阅读(635) 评论(0) 推荐(0) 编辑
摘要:项目中有一个 alert乱码问题,按照网上的方法改了很久不没反应,结果最终突然灵机一动想到了服务器的编码,结果ok了 ,花了好长时间阿,囧虽然项目全部采用了UTF-8编码,所有的源文件*.java,*.jsc,*.html,*.ftl都采用了UTF-8编码。可是还是出现了乱码问题。很是不爽,后来找到了tomcat,和resin的配置。Tomcat的配置。(conf/server.xml)<!--</span><span style="COLOR: rgb(0,128,0)">Defineanon-SSLHTTP/1.1Connectoronpo 阅读全文
posted @ 2011-12-16 19:14 wtx 阅读(514) 评论(0) 推荐(0) 编辑
摘要:定义和用法substring() 方法用于提取字符串中介于两个指定下标之间的字符。语法stringObject.substring(start,stop)start必需。一个非负的整数,规定要提取的子串的第一个字符在 stringObject 中的位置。stop可选。一个非负的整数,比要提取的子串的最后一个字符在 stringObject 中的位置多 1。如果省略该参数,那么返回的子串会一直到字符串的结尾。返回值一个新的字符串,该字符串值包含 stringObject 的一个子字符串,其内容是从start 处到 stop-1 处的所有字符,其长度为 stop 减 start。说明substri 阅读全文
posted @ 2011-12-15 12:21 wtx 阅读(210) 评论(0) 推荐(0) 编辑
摘要:Form中的get和post方法,在数据传输过程中分别对应了HTTP协议中的GET和POST方法。二者主要区别如下:1、Get是用来从服务器上获得数据,而Post是用来向服务器上传递数据。2、 Get将表单中数据的按照variable=value的形式,添加到action所指向的URL后面,并且两者使用“?”连接,而各个变量之间使用 “&”连接;Post是将表单中的数据放在form的数据体中,按照变量和值相对应的方式,传递到action所指向URL。3、 Get是不安全的,因为在传输过程,数据被放在请求的URL中,而如今现有的很多服务器、代理服务器或者用户代理都会将请求URL记录到日志 阅读全文
posted @ 2011-12-08 14:06 wtx 阅读(400) 评论(0) 推荐(0) 编辑
摘要:最近频繁接到数据库服务器磁盘空间不足的告警,实际上数据库文件本身不大,主要是半年多累积的binary logs大,尤其是有主从配置的DB。查看了很多资料,总结了一下常用的专门针对binary logs的mysql命令:1. Binary logs 位置:1)查看/etc/my.cnf (Windows下为my.ini), 例如:log_bin=/var/mydb/bin-log如果该设置没带路径,就放在datadir=/var/lib/mysql 下2) 到数据库查看是否开启binary log 功能:mysql> show variables like 'log_bin' 阅读全文
posted @ 2011-12-01 10:38 wtx 阅读(6405) 评论(0) 推荐(0) 编辑
摘要:wget是在Linux下开发的开放源代码的软件,作者是Hrvoje Niksic,后来被移植到包括Windows在内的各个平台上。它有以下功能和特点:(1)支持断点下传功能;这一点,也是网络蚂蚁和FlashGet当年最大的卖点,现在,Wget也可以使用此功能,那些网络不是太好的用户可以放心了;(2)同时支持FTP和HTTP下载方式;尽管现在大部分软件可以使用HTTP方式下载,但是,有些时候,仍然需要使用FTP方式下载软件;(3)支持代理服务器;对安全强度很高的系统而言,一般不会将自己的系统直接暴露在互联网上,所以,支持代理是下载软件必须有的功能;(4)设置方便简单;可能,习惯图形界面的用户已经 阅读全文
posted @ 2011-11-29 11:56 wtx 阅读(340) 评论(0) 推荐(0) 编辑
摘要:授权给所有机器,user:service,password:some_passgrant all PRIVILEGES on *.* to service@"%" identified by "some_pass"; 严重禁止业务高峰期drop/alter table drop table最好先truncate table,减少hung时间IntroductionYou'llprobably find it necessary on occasion to redesign some of yourtables. A change in an a 阅读全文
posted @ 2011-11-29 11:46 wtx 阅读(14301) 评论(1) 推荐(0) 编辑
摘要:一、假设你的表格有A、B、C三列数据,希望导入到你的数据库中表格table,对应的字段分别是col1、col2、col3二、在你的表格中增加一列,利用excel的公式自动生成sql语句,具体方法如下:1、增加一列(假设是D列)2、在第一行的D列,就是D1中输入公式: =CONCATENATE("insert into table (col1,col2,col3) values ('",A1,"','",B1,"','",C1,"');")3、此时D1已经生成了如下的s 阅读全文
posted @ 2011-11-28 14:51 wtx 阅读(2345) 评论(0) 推荐(0) 编辑
摘要:Java代码 publicbooleanvd(Stringstr){char[]chars=str.toCharArray();booleanisGB2312=false;for(inti=0;i<chars.length;i++){byte[]bytes=(""+chars[i]).getBytes();if(bytes.length==2){int[]ints=newint[2];ints[0]=bytes[0]&0xff;ints[1]=bytes[1]&0xff;if(ints[0]>=0x81&&ints[0]<= 阅读全文
posted @ 2011-11-28 13:45 wtx 阅读(12062) 评论(0) 推荐(0) 编辑
摘要://第几个没有选 <input type="checkbox" name="checkbox1" checked> <input type="checkbox" name="checkbox1"> <input type="checkbox" name="checkbox1" checked> <input type="checkbox" name="checkbox1"> <inp 阅读全文
posted @ 2011-11-25 18:56 wtx 阅读(341)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示